While WrestleMania 39 is still several months away, the show is already breaking records for WWE.
The company announced today that the record of first-day ticket sales had been broken by WrestleMania 39 with over 90,000 tickets sold within the first 24 hours. This was a 42% increase on first-day sales for WrestleMania 38, that took place at AT&T Stadium in Dallas, Texas.
"In nearly 40 years, we have never sold that many WrestleMania tickets that fast. With those record numbers, we are tracking toward sell-outs with passionate fans at SoFi Stadium for both nights," Triple H said.
WrestleMania 39 will emanate from SoFi Stadium in Inglewood, California. The show will take place on Saturday, April 1 and Sunday, April 2, 2023. Tickets can still be purchased from Ticketmaster.
A report from PWInsider noted WWE were ecstatic with the first-day ticket sales.
WrestleMania 39 will be the fourth WrestleMania in the Los Angeles area, following part of WrestleMania 2, WrestleMania 7, and WrestleMania 21.
